[PATCH 1/4] btrfs: make BTRFS_RESERVE_FLUSH_EVICT use the global rsv stealing code

I forgot to convert this over when I introduced the global reserve stealing code to the space flushing code. Evict was simply trying to make its reservation and then if it failed it would steal from the global rsv, which is racey because it's outside of the normal ticketing code. Fix this by setting ticket->steal if we are BTRFS_RESERVE_FLUSH_EVICT, and then make the priority flushing path do the steal for us.
